Output 89816645d766eecd08e2de7edae8a2d69f104b534e529c2c76e5e4a7d294770c:0

value
2900506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ad4382bc87c19da96e184c1cf7ce8fb9f437430 OP_EQUAL
address
3Me5TdHeaWPta9rTw3PXXjh8u7bEBFhroA
transaction
89816645d766eecd08e2de7edae8a2d69f104b534e529c2c76e5e4a7d294770c
spent
true